Asian isomer-grade mixedxylene rose $10/mt
on day to $833/mt FOB Korea. It was up $8/mt @ $857/mt CRU Unv1 and up 1/mt on
Jan. 5, following higher paraxylene. Also, it rose $1/mt to $844/mt CRU
Unv1/China. Upstream
markets saw March ICE Brent crude oil futures continue sliding. They fell
$1.82/barrel to $78.58/b at 0830 GMT. In China, the January price for
ex-tank cargoes was Yuan 6,770-6.790/mt or $843.40/mt based on an
import-parity basis. February was
heard at Yuan 6,810-6.820/mt, or about $847.80/mt on an
import-parityb>/b>basis. It wasn't
immediately clear whether the company would sell such large volumes during
January. Sources say that some volumes
were sold to Chinese PX producers due to improved margins in January. This was
not immediately clear.
